Nearly every Internet user today has an-email account; and though just about anyone can get a free e-mail account from an e-mail service that offers similar functions, many would find that Microsoft Outlook is the ideal tool for managing that. However, since Microsoft Outlook is often viewed as an e-mail application, the program tends to be highly notable than most e-mail providers as it offers users useful features such as: a calendar, task list, contact management, note taking, a journal and web browsing.
